LBM v3.4-r2: Southeast Asian Consumer Digital-Twin Specialist
The amityco/lbm-v3-4-r2 is a 27 billion parameter model from amityco, fine-tuned on a proprietary loyalty-card transaction dataset from a Southeast Asian grocery retailer. It represents a single stage-2 SFT from its v3.2 base, with key differences stemming from updated training data. This model is designed to simulate synthetic consumer personas, baskets, and behaviors, rather than reflecting real individuals.
Key Capabilities & Performance
This iteration shows notable improvements over its predecessor, v3.2, particularly in maintaining price coherence and coupon ranking. Key performance highlights include:
- Coupon/Offer Targeting: Achieved an AUC of 0.721 on proprietary TH retailer coupon events, outperforming
v3.2. - Price-Ladder Monotonicity: Demonstrated a significant improvement with 99.5% strict-monotone performance, a critical fix over
v3.2's 1.0%. - Persona Simulation: Showed enhanced persona overlap (
ov@5) at 0.323 and reduced rating MAE compared tov3.2.
Recommended Use Cases
Use v3.4-r2 for:
- Top-K coupon/offer targeting and ranking.
- Eliciting coherent willingness-to-pay (WTP) ladders.
- Persona-conditioned interest tasks and consumer behavior simulations.
Limitations
- Volume Forecasts: Requires an isotonic recalibration layer before use for volume forecasting due to over-confident
P(redeem)predictions. - Pricing Surveys: Not recommended for THB client pricing surveys, as S$-register anchoring is suspected, affecting WTP metrics.
